Job Introduction
Are you a skilled Electrical Engineer with a passion for maintaining and improving facilities? Do you thrive in a dynamic environment where every day brings new challenges? If so, we have the perfect opportunity for you!
We are seeking a dedicated and experienced Electrical Engineer to join our Hard FM team at Beath High School. In this role, you will be responsible for the repair, maintenance, and installation of plant, equipment, systems, and building structures. Your work will ensure that our premises meet the highest standards of statutory compliance and service level agreements.
Sodexo and our clients are committ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children and adults within a regulated activity. This role will require applicants to undergo screening appropriate to the post, including checks with past employers and the Disclosure and Barring Service (DBS) and/ or Disclosure Scotland.

What you’ll do:

  • The post holder must have a multi skilled approach to a wide range of work of other trades outside your core trade skills, and be able to undertake work in a safe and effective manner, complying with all relevant safety legislation and procedures and complying with Sodexo Health and Safety Procedures on all works undertaken.
  • The multi skilled approach will require crossover beyond that of Electrical/Mechanical into the areas of general building repairs.
  • The ability to organise and prioritise own workload, where required, and to work with minimal supervision and also have the ability to work successfully as part of a team.
  • To provide cover for other Multi-Skilled engineers in cases of annual leave, sickness and vacancies.
  • At all times carry company communication devices (Mobile phone) to facilitate immediate response to emergencies during core hours and when on call.
